forked from axiom-team/astrXbian
SOURCE: 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/${g1node}/.ipfsid.encrypt
This commit is contained in:
parent
8e8ea4ceeb
commit
5deb1c9fe4
|
@ -11,17 +11,21 @@ YOU=$(ps auxf --sort=+utime | grep -w ipfs | grep -v -E 'color=auto|grep' | tail
|
||||||
IPFSNODEID=$(ipfs id -f='<id>\n')
|
IPFSNODEID=$(ipfs id -f='<id>\n')
|
||||||
G1PUB=$(cat ~/.zen/secret.dunikey | grep 'pub:' | cut -d ' ' -f 2)
|
G1PUB=$(cat ~/.zen/secret.dunikey | grep 'pub:' | cut -d ' ' -f 2)
|
||||||
|
|
||||||
## TODO REWRITE
|
# This script is called to manage SWARM autoPIN
|
||||||
exit 0
|
# Actual behaviour is to accept anything from
|
||||||
ls ~/.zen/PIN/*/* | cut -d '/' -f 8
|
# SOURCE: ~/.zen/ipfs/.${IPFSNODEID}/KEY/${INDEXPREFIX}${REFERENCE}/${G1PUB}/${g1node}/.ipfsid.encrypt (new_file_in_astroport.sh)
|
||||||
|
|
||||||
## AUTO PIN FRIENDS ACTIVATION
|
## AUTO PIN FRIENDS ACTIVATION
|
||||||
# /home/fred/.zen/ipfs_swarm/.12D3KooWB2PWQegymKFGdhKGQbyvnp5RQvjFPzz6KC6sxeo3juaB/PIN/QmbkFKpmfaZyFTBNGbnsLDuaQULzLTAS5DBYHjSYVDrFen/2D2LfX7GaQynDooqn1Eb21zavbgcNJucMbjrafe9qxrF
|
for astrofile in $(ls -alt ~/.zen/ipfs_swarm/.12D*/KEY/*/*/${G1PUB}/.ipfsid.encrypt);
|
||||||
for astrofile in $(ls ~/.zen/ipfs_swarm/.12D*/PIN/*/* | grep -Ev ${IPFSNODEID} | cut -d '/' -f 8 | sort | uniq );
|
|
||||||
do
|
do
|
||||||
# /home/fred/.zen/ipfs_swarm/.12D3KooWB2PWQegymKFGdhKGQbyvnp5RQvjFPzz6KC6sxeo3juaB/PIN/QmbkFKpmfaZyFTBNGbnsLDuaQULzLTAS5DBYHjSYVDrFen/2D2LfX7GaQynDooqn1Eb21zavbgcNJucMbjrafe9qxrF
|
# decrypt $astrofile
|
||||||
|
source=$(echo "$astrofile" | cut -d '/' -f 9 )
|
||||||
|
echo "PINNING ASKED BY $source"
|
||||||
|
## VERIFY CONTRACT... TODO
|
||||||
|
$MY_PATH/tools/natools.py decrypt -f pubsec -k "$HOME/.zen/secret.dunikey" -i "$astrofile" -o "/tmp/ipfslink.txt"
|
||||||
|
astrofile=$(cat /tmp/ipfslink.txt)
|
||||||
# PINNING NEW FILE
|
# PINNING NEW FILE
|
||||||
echo "PINNING ~/.zen/PIN/${astrofile} ??"
|
echo "SHOULD I PIN ~/.zen/PIN/${astrofile} ??"
|
||||||
if [[ ! -d ~/.zen/PIN/${astrofile} ]];
|
if [[ ! -d ~/.zen/PIN/${astrofile} ]];
|
||||||
then
|
then
|
||||||
echo "PIN : $astrofile"
|
echo "PIN : $astrofile"
|
||||||
|
|
Loading…
Reference in New Issue